quote: Well, this is wishlist thread - so I presume wanting something that requires some extra work is allowed here Anyway, I don't think it requires rework of all cockpits from scratch. Last time I played LOMAC in stereo 3D I was very impressed how the cockpit was modeled - it is not only flat surface with shadows painted on it - it has true 3D shape - you can even see the gauges standing out of panel. But even if the cockpit was just fake 3D sphere with texture on it (which it isn't) I would still want to have 6DOF - even if it would look bit funny when moving your head inside that sphere. I think the cockpit models as they are now would be good starting point - specular reflections would probably look a bit off, maybe some missing polygons on instruments sides would be needed to add (I wouldn't mind if texturing on them wasn't perfect) but that should be about it. Biggest problem I see is how the aiming sight would work - not sure how this works on real aircraft (?). I am quite surprised that community is not demanding this feature more - it probably wouldn't be that big step as from not having TrackIR to having TrackIR - but still IMO it would be huge step in 3D immersion. It is probably too late to put it into Flaming Cliffs, but I think it should be doable without that much effort for planned Hokum addon. The HUD image is a projection that produces a virtual image normally floating at quite a distance (or infinity). This means that head movements do not affect the accuracy - target markers on the HUD are always correct relative to the outside world. The only sim I know that recreates this behaviour is Il2/FB with its reflector sights. Likewise Lock On would need different rendering of the HUD image.
The cockpit models are indeed three-dimensional, but they do use a lot of flat textures at many areas. How well the current models would work with a free head position is anyone's guess; sure many people wouldn't mind distorted perspectives, others would. Gaps would be the bigger issue, and I'm sure there are gaps. For sure this is no option for 1.1 as the 6DOF feature was only revealed by TrackIR relatively recently, when 1.1 was already in beta.
